Hawaii Pickleball Addicts Lodge is a beautiful, large private home with 2 covered Pickleball Courts (35' x 60' x 22' each) on 2 acres in Mountain View, HI, close to Volcano National Park, Kea'au, Kalapana Black Sand Beach, Uncle Robert's Awa Bar and Farmer's Market, and Hilo on Hawaii Island aka Big Island. Specifically created for large groups to train, compete or just build lifelong memories while enjoying Pickleball around your adventures throughout Hawaii Island. The house is spacious and comfortable with two levels totaling 3500+ square feet making it perfect for large groups or multi-families traveling together. House has 5 bedrooms + 2 dens configured for additional sleeping areas, 3 bathrooms, 3 living rooms, and lanais on each level that offer views of the large 2 acre parcel and TWO covered pickleball courts. Great for large groups with 9 beds total (1K, 5Q, 1D, 2S). Perfect space for your family or group to play or train your pickleball skills while you explore all the magic the Big Island of Hawaii has to offer. Enjoy walking through, or gazing over two acres of land, listening to the sounds of the birds and being surrounded by lush green forest with light breezes.

The home was custom built in 2007. Mountain View is a central location to Volcano National Park, Hilo Town and Pahoa Town, and the southeastern corner of the Big Island where recent lava flows claimed hundreds of homes (specific location of property is at vey low risk of lava flow).

Home is also a beautiful 2 hour scenic drive to Kailua-Kona and Waikoloa Resorts for day trips. The home is 17 miles to Hilo Airport (ITO is the recommended airport) or Volcano National Park (opposite direction), and 14 miles to Pahoa.

Check online sites such as Trip Advisor, Groupon, and Yelp for activities that suit your group. Host is also happy to help organize your activities if needed, just request the help you need.

This area of the Big Island also boasts temperatures from 60 F to 80 F so no heat or Ac needed, just alternate between tank tops and sweatshirts. Fans are available in each bedroom although never utilized. Please check the weather forecast for your visit days and pack accordingly.

Big Island is unique for its green living., Homes have water catchment systems. This home's water system includes both ultraviolet and carbon filtration and is free of additives, natural water at its finest!
